From 991d90a875e998537e34a7f07db46027bd77f2d0 Mon Sep 17 00:00:00 2001 From: Joseph Doherty Date: Thu, 18 Jun 2026 12:34:10 -0400 Subject: [PATCH] fix(m9/T32b): drop scoped-from-root fallback for ISharedSchemaRepository (match gateway pattern) --- src/ZB.MOM.WW.ScadaBridge.InboundAPI/InboundScriptExecutor.cs |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/ZB.MOM.WW.ScadaBridge.InboundAPI/InboundScriptExecutor.cs b/src/ZB.MOM.WW.ScadaBridge.InboundAPI/InboundScriptExecutor.cs index 8e50228e..b863ac16 100644 --- a/src/ZB.MOM.WW.ScadaBridge.InboundAPI/InboundScriptExecutor.cs +++ b/src/ZB.MOM.WW.ScadaBridge.InboundAPI/InboundScriptExecutor.cs @@ -317,7 +317,7 @@ public class InboundScriptExecutor // repository round-trip entirely. A dangling ref surfaces as a descriptive // validation failure naming the missing reference, not an opaque parse error. var sharedSchemaRepo = - (scope?.ServiceProvider ?? _serviceProvider).GetService(); + scope?.ServiceProvider.GetService(); var resolveRef = await SchemaRefResolver.BuildAsync( sharedSchemaRepo, [method.ReturnDefinition], cts.Token);